Seismic Design and Code Compliance: Sharper Joint Checks Across Codes
Code compliance receives major attention in the ProtaStructure Suite 2026 update. Specifically, a coordinated set of enhancements sharpens beam-column joint provisions across multiple international codes.

ACI 318-19 Joint Shear Capacity
ACI 318-19 joint shear capacity calculations for Special Moment Frames now apply the coefficients from ACI 318-19 Table 18.8.4.3. For example, ACI 318-19 SMF joint shear uses 1.7λ√fc′Aj for fully confined joints. Furthermore, the strength reduction factor now reflects φ = 0.85 for SMF systems (versus 0.75 for other systems). As a result, ACI 318-19 beam-column joint verification aligns precisely with the code text. Moreover, joint shear checks for Intermediate Moment Frames received matching refinement.
TBDY 2018 Panel Zone Checks
TBDY 2018 panel zone check support has been added, with beam-column joint verification per TBDY 2018 Section 9.3.4 and the required web thickness reported. Specifically, this verification is now fully integrated into the workflow. As a result, engineers working under the Turkish seismic code receive complete, documented joint checks without any side calculations.
Refinements Across International Codes
Additional code refinements in this ProtaStructure 2026 update include:
- NSR-10 (Colombia) and IS 13920 (India): the ¾ beam-width rule for classifying joint confinement is now applied with full precision, alongside updated NSR-10 strength reduction factor citations.
- NSCP 2015 (Philippines) and UBC 1997: joint shear capacity coefficients now use their exact SI values.
- Thai design code: unfavourable load factors updated to D: 1.4 and L: 1.7, with the φ factor for wall elements set to 0.75 in the Thailand template.
- EC8: Vd design values in beam design calculations refined, and post-analysis reports now include detailed q-factor calculations.
Therefore, the ProtaStructure 2026 upgrade delivers deeper, code-exact seismic verification for engineers working across multiple jurisdictions.

Steel Design: Castellated Beams, Wind Columns, and More
Steel design workflows also benefit from targeted enhancements in this ProtaStructure latest release.
- Castellated beams: properties are now editable in bulk, and the starter length offset is considered in Vierendeel checks for more accurate results.
- Wind columns: a dedicated “Wind Column” option has been added to steel column tables. Furthermore, wind columns are properly excluded from storey drift checks as non-seismic members.
- Truss members: all frame members can now be defined as “Vertical-Only Member” in truss macro interfaces.
- Base plates: stiffener outer edges now align with the column section edge for cleaner, fabrication-ready details.
- ProtaSteel integration: default member prefixes updated (CL, B, VB, HB, TR) for consistent naming across the entire suite.
As a result, steel and composite designers gain a more polished, production-ready workflow.

Foundations and Footings: Smarter, More Economical Designs
Foundation design receives major attention in this ProtaStructure 2026 update. Specifically, several new features make foundation design faster and more economical.
Automatic Pad Footing Depth Optimisation
When shear or punching checks require additional capacity, the software now optimises the footing depth automatically. Specifically, this eliminates manual iteration. As a result, engineers save time on every footing while still achieving code-compliant designs. Therefore, this ProtaStructure new version transforms one of the most repetitive design tasks.

User-Defined End Spacing for Pad Footing Rebars
The end spacing of the first and last rebars can now be user-defined. Furthermore, this gives engineers precise control over detailing where local practice or fabrication constraints require it.
Additional Foundation Enhancements
- Symmetric models: pad footing dimensions are computed with full precision for fully symmetric layouts.
- Pile caps: self-weight calculations now handle irregular geometries with complete accuracy.
- Strip footings: changes to distribution rebar diameters are automatically reflected in drawings.
- SNI/ACI detailing: lap and anchorage length calculations refined for stronger compliance.
Reports and Verification: Answers Before the Questions
The ProtaStructure 2026 latest update sharpens reports and verification tools, making review-ready documentation easier to produce.
- EC2 in building assessment: Eurocode 2 is now available in the building assessment report design codes.
- Richer pre-analysis checks: foundation depth, SubBasement Level information, and material properties in section tables are now part of pre-analysis reports.
- Search in analysis results: a search box in the Analysis Results form lets you jump directly to any element — type “S15” or “K5” and go.
- Clearer diagnostics: staircase reports now state the cause of a failed check, strong column–weak beam warnings deliver more information for single-storey structures, and error windows now appear in the foreground when a project opens.
- Imperial units: rebar diameters display with full precision in quantity takeoff tables.
